Goa DGP Pranab Nanda passes away

IPS officer Pranab Nanda had previously held positions in MHA and was known to be a dynamic leader. In Goa, he kept very few public interactions and was known as a "tough taskmaster".

IPS officer Pranab Nanda was transferred to Goa on February 25 this year. (source: goapolice.gov.in)

Goa DGP Pranab Nanda died of a massive cardiac arrest late Friday night. The 1988-batch IPS officer was 57.

According to Goa Police DIG Jaspal Singh, DGP Nanda was on a visit to Delhi when he suffered the cardiac arrest and died. Earlier in the day, Nanda attended a meeting with the chief secretary and chaired another meeting on meritorious medals to be given to officers of the state cadre. After reaching Delhi, he had called the officers at 9.30 pm to take stock of the day.

The state police were officially informed at 1 am by the DGP’s wife Sundari Nanda. “It’s too shocking. Madam called us to inform of the news. It’s something we are all still to understand. We have lost our chief,” Singh said.

“He was a very welfare-oriented officer. Soon after he took over, most of the important meetings were towards that direction. He was also pursuing files on promotions of the cadre and administration. It’s very rare to have an officer who is task-oriented and welfare-oriented,” added Singh.

Nanda came to Goa in February as the new DGP. He previously held positions in the MHA and was known to be a dynamic leader. In Goa he was known as a “tough task master”.

Chief Minister Pramod Sawant tweeted, “Shocked and saddened by the untimely demise of Shri Pranab Nanda (IPS), DGP, Goa. My deepest sympathies to his family members. May God comfort them in this hour of grief.”

Additional PRO of Delhi Police, Anil Mittal, said, “Nanda served as DCP (New Delhi) and DCP Security (PM) in Delhi. The last rites will be held at 10.30 am Sunday at the Lodhi Road electric crematorium.”
